SóProvas


ID
155668
Banca
CESPE / CEBRASPE
Órgão
STJ
Ano
2008
Provas
Disciplina
Banco de Dados
Assuntos

Acerca da linguagem SQL, usada para fazer a manipulação e a
definição de dados em sistemas gerenciadores de banco de dados,
julgue os itens subseqüentes.

O comando DROP TABLE, usado para excluir um registro dos índices de manipulação de tabelas, é considerado como DML.

Alternativas
Comentários
  • Errado.

    DROP é DDL.

     

  • Comando Drop apaga um objeto de um banco de dados ...portanto eh um DDL

     -assim como :  - Alter e Create

  • DROP TABLE é um comando SQL para remover uma tabela do banco, logo é um comando DDL (Data Definition Language), pois muda a estrutura (ou esquema) do banco.

  • ERRADO

    Segundo Navathe (2011, p.24),"[...] linguagem de definição de dados (DDL - Data Definition Language), é usada pelo DBA e pelos projetistas de banco de dados para definir esquemas."
    Segundo Navathe (2011, p.91), "Observe que o comando DROP TABLE [...] remove a definição de tabela do catálogo. Se for desejado excluir apenas os registros, mas deixar a definição de tabela para uso futuro, então o comando DELETE deve ser usado no lugar de DROP TABLE."

    Conclusão: O comando DROP TABLE trata-se de um comando DDL, pois é usado para remover a definição de uma tabela. 
    Bibliografia:

    SISTEMAS DE BANCO DE DADOS 6 EDIÇÃO 2011 
    AUTOR: ELMASRI; NAVATHE
  • Gabarito Errado.

    DDL - Definição (Create, Alter e Drop)

    DML - Manipulação (Select, Insert, Delete e Update

    DCL - Controle (Revoke e Grant)

  • DDL - "CAD" CREATE, ALTER, DROP. CADIMIA -> "Creatina", alter e drop. Nóis.